To the Editor:
Before the Planning and Zoning Commission is a regulation for upzoning. Passage of this regulation will not only help protect our water resources for future generations, but it will also serve as one of the few vehicles that can actually slow down residential development that is changing our town so quickly. Moreover, passage will also help stabilize school populations, and prevent higher taxes. This can only help Newtown, and I am in full support of this regulation.
It is also a way to preserve open space, at no cost to the town. Consider what is going on around us. Whether itâs Newtownâs Fairfield Hills, or the State of Connecticut, or the Federal government, taxpayers are paying top dollar to preserve open space before developers build on it. It would be a shame if future taxpayers have to open their wallets to buy land for open space because we canât pass the regulations (that cost nothing) to limit development in the first place.
